package authenticator
type RequestHeaderConfig struct {
// UsernameHeaders are the headers to check (in order, case-insensitively) for an identity. The first header with a value wins.
UsernameHeaders []string
// GroupHeaders are the headers to check (case-insensitively) for a group names. All values will be used.
GroupHeaders []string
// ExtraHeaderPrefixes are the head prefixes to check (case-insentively) for filling in
// the user.Info.Extra. All values of all matching headers will be added.
ExtraHeaderPrefixes []string
// ClientCA points to CA bundle file which is used verify the identity of the front proxy
ClientCA string
// AllowedClientNames is a list of common names that may be presented by the authenticating front proxy. Empty means: accept any.
AllowedClientNames []string
}
